My 15 year old niece and I went raspberry picking at Chase Farms. It is a beautiful place for u-pick. I needed fresh raspberries to make this featured ingredient lunch. I also needed raspberries to make a Raspberry Cream Pie for National Raspberry Cream Pie day on Friday. Also my husband loves to eat raspberries.

I made this raspberry featured ingredient bento meal for my husband. I tried everything except for the muffins but my my husband, niece and nephews enjoyed them. My favorite of the recipes is the green beans. I loved the combination with a hint of garlic.

Container: EasyLunchBoxes

Top Left: Raspberry Orange Muffins

Bottom Left: Green Beans and Raspberry Hazelnut Toss

Right Side: Raspberry Fruit Dip (in Mini Dippers – I put on the lid after taking the photo), french bread, raspberries
